Tullahoma has won four straight games at home, while Franklin County has won four straight on the road, but those streaks won't matter much on Tuesday. The Tullahoma Wildcats will welcome the Franklin County Rebels at 6:00 p.m.
Tullahoma is headed into the game having just suffered their closest defeat since December 20, 2024 on Friday. They fell just short of Lawrence County by a score of 48-45.
Meanwhile, Franklin County posted their biggest win since December 20, 2024 on Saturday. They claimed a resounding 55-26 victory over Cannon County.
Tullahoma's loss was their first in the district, dropping their district record down to 7-1 and their overall record down to 15-11. As for Franklin County, they have been performing well recently as they've won four of their last five matchups, which provided a massive bump to their 15-12 record this season.
Tullahoma strolled past Franklin County in their previous meeting back in January by a score of 59-41. Does Tullahoma have another victory up their sleeve, or will Franklin County tur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
